About Naco Elementary School

Naco Elementary School is a public elementary school in Naco, AZ, part of Naco Elementary District (4176). Naco Elementary School serves approximately 273 students, and covers grades Pre-K-8th, and has a 15.2:1 student-teacher ratio. Naco Elementary School has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.2 out of 10 and ranks #1,041 of 2,006 schools in AZ.

Structured state assessment records for Naco Elementary School show 16%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022) and 25%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2022).

What Parents Should Know

Test scores at Naco Elementary School sit below average, but its growth scores are strong: students here make above-average progress year over year. The raw numbers haven't caught up, but a school that keeps moving kids forward is doing the harder, more important work.

Naco Elementary School s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.

66% of students at Naco Elementary School were chronically absent in the 2022-23 school year, above the national average. Chronic absenteeism means missing 15 or more school days, and at high rates it drags on classroom pacing for everyone. Ask what the school does to help families get kids to class consistently.
